1.1 Determine the Management Method
Before building your network, choose a proper method to manage your EAPs. You have
the following two options:
Controller Mode
If you want to manage a large-scale network centrally, choose Controller Mode. In
Controller Mode, you can configure and monitor mass EAPs, switches, and gateways via
Omada SDN Controller. For detailed instructions, go to the Support Webpage of Omada
Controller and download the User Guide.
Standalone Mode
If you want to manage only a few EAPs, choose Standalone Mode. In Standalone Mode,
you can singly configure and monitor your EAPs via Omada APP or a web browser, and
each EAP has its own management page.
This chapter introduces how to start configuring the EAP in Standalone Mode.
Note:
Standalone Mode is inaccessible while the EAP is managed by a controller. To turn the EAP back
to Standalone Mode, you can forget the EAP on the controller or reset the EAP.

TP-Link Omada EAP245 Specifications

General IconGeneral
5 GHzYes
MIMO typeMulti User MIMO
Frequency band2.4 - 5 GHz
Cabling technology10/100/1000Base-T(X)
Transmitting power27 dBmW
Networking standardsIEEE 802.11a, IEEE 802.11ac, IEEE 802.11b, IEEE 802.11g, IEEE 802.11n, IEEE 802.1x, IEEE 802.3af
Virtual LAN featuresSSID-based VLAN assignment
Ethernet LAN data rates10, 100, 1000 Mbit/s
Transmitting power (CE)20 - 23 dBm
Transmitting power (FCC)24 dBm
Maximum data transfer rate1750 Mbit/s
Maximum data transfer rate (5 GHz)1300 Mbit/s
Maximum data transfer rate (2.4 GHz)450 Mbit/s
PlacementCeiling, Wall
Product colorWhite
LED indicatorsPower
Cable lock slot typeKensington
USB 2.0 ports quantity0
Ethernet LAN (RJ-45) ports2
Security algorithms64-bit WEP, 128-bit WEP, 152-bit WEP, WPA, WPA-PSK, WPA2, WPA2-PSK
Number of SSID supported16
Service Set Identifier (SSID) featuresMultiple SSIDs
Compatible operating systemsMicrosoft Windows XP, Windows Vista, Windows 7, Windows 8, Windows 10
Storage temperature (T-T)-40 - 70 °C
Operating temperature (T-T)0 - 40 °C
Storage relative humidity (H-H)5 - 90 %
Operating relative humidity (H-H)10 - 90 %
Antenna typeInternal
Antenna featuresIntegrated antenna
Antenna direction typeOmni-directional
Antenna gain level (max)4 dBi
Output current1.5 A
Output voltage12 V
Power consumption (typical)12.7 W
Power over Ethernet (PoE) type supportedActive PoE, Passive PoE
Cables includedAC
Number of products included1 pc(s)
Package depth340 mm
Package width228 mm
Package height65 mm
Package weight1180 g
Harmonized System (HS) code85176990
Sustainability certificatesCE, Federal Communications Commission (FCC), RoHS
